I-Texo Recruitment is seeking an experienced Air Conditioning Installer for a commercial project in Birmingham. This role offers 4-5 months of work with a negotiable day rate of £250-£350 based on experience.
The ideal candidate will have a background in air conditioning installation and possess certifications such as FGAS, CSCS, and City & Guilds L3. Immediate availability is required, and reliable operatives are encouraged to apply.

How to prepare for a job interview at I-Texo Recruitment
✨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your air conditioning installation knowledge. Familiarise yourself with the latest technologies and techniques in HVAC systems, as well as any relevant regulations. This will show that you're not just qualified but also passionate about your work.
✨Show Off Your Certifications
Bring copies of your FGAS, CSCS, and City & Guilds L3 certifications to the interview. Highlighting these qualifications can give you an edge over other candidates and demonstrate your commitment to safety and professionalism in the field.
✨Be Ready for Practical Questions
Expect questions that test your problem-solving skills and technical knowledge. Prepare to discuss specific projects you've worked on, challenges you've faced, and how you overcame them. This will help the interviewer see how you think on your feet.
